Mr. Anderson is Vice President and a Senior Materials Scientist with over 20 years of industrial experience. This includes 10 years of research and development experience in the pulp and paper, arms and explosives industry. For the past ten years, Mr. Anderson has specialized in asset management, mechanical integrity, and risk assessments of refinery and chemical plant equipment and the development of innovative inspection and maintenance programs for a variety of facilities. Mr. Anderson is an accomplished manager who has been at the forefront of the development and implementation of risk based inspection programs, has published many papers on the subject and has been an invited speaker at numerous international conferences. His experience includes the inspection, condition assessment, fitness-for-service and remaining useful life evaluation of refinery and petrochemical equipment. Additional experience includes litigation support, software development, corrosion control, metallurgical failure analysis, materials selection, materials testing and the monitoring and analysis of vessel and piping circuit corrosion data.

Corrosion Management — Contract involved the updating and analysis of all UT data on the Plant Corrosion Management System (PCMS). Responsibilities included training technicians, inspectors, and managers in the correct use of the corrosion management system. Procedures were written and programs instituted to ensure the integrity of data acquired by technicians in the field and the analysis of that data.
A further contract at the Mossgas Refinery involved the planning and coordination of piping and vessel corrosion monitoring during a six-week shutdown. This included data gathering and analysis, updating of procedures and isometric drawings, and detailed reporting on piping and vessel integrity.
Piping Corrosion Management — Responsible for the planning and coordination of all piping corrosion monitoring during a three-month shutdown period at the Caltex Refinery. This work utilized the Plant Corrosion Management System (PCMS) to plan and control the shutdown monitoring. Responsibilities included the supervision of NDT technicians and the downloading and analysis of UT data, as well as final reporting to inspectors and management.
Other experience at the Caltex Refinery has included the creep assessment of refinery lines and vessels, corrosion monitoring, metallurgical examination, and failure analysis of refinery equipment.
